What Exactly Is an Emergency Electrician?
An emergency electrician is a licensed professional available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week, to handle dangerous electrical situations that can't wait. Unlike a scheduled electrician who might book appointments days in advance, an emergency electrician is on-call for urgent problems that threaten your safety or property. Think of them as the first responders for your home's electrical system. They arrive quickly, diagnose the critical issue, and make immediate repairs to restore safety and power to your Canton home.
What Counts as a Real Electrical Emergency in Canton?
Knowing when to make that urgent call can prevent fires, injuries, or costly damage. Here are clear signs you're facing an electrical emergency:
- Burning Smell or Smoke: Any odor of burning plastic or melting wires from an outlet, switch, or appliance.
- Sparking or Arcing: Seeing visible sparks or hearing buzzing/crackling sounds from electrical fixtures.
- Complete Power Loss: Not just in your home, but if your neighbors have power and you don't (pointing to a problem with your service).
- Water Contact: Any electrical component that has been flooded or is near standing water.
- Hot Outlets or Switch Plates: Faceplates that are warm or hot to the touch.
- Frequent Circuit Breaker Trips: A breaker that repeatedly trips immediately after being reset.
- Exposed Live Wires: Any wires that are bare and accessible.
During summer storms in Canton, it's not uncommon for service drops—the lines from the pole to your house—to be damaged by falling branches. When that happens, you'll lose power and may see a downed line. This is a major emergency that requires both the utility company and an emergency electrician to make safe repairs after the utility has cut power.
How Canton's Homes and Weather Create Electrical Risks
Our local climate and housing stock play a big role in electrical safety. Canton experiences humid summers with powerful thunderstorms that can cause surges and winter storms with heavy snow and ice that weigh down lines.
In older neighborhoods like Canton Center or near the Blue Hills, many homes built before 1975 often have aging electrical systems. You might find:
- Older, Undersized Panels: 60- or 100-amp service panels that can't handle modern appliance loads, leading to overloads.
- Aluminum Branch Wiring: Used in many homes from the 1960s-70s, this wiring can loosen at connections over time, creating fire hazards.
- Knob-and-Tube Wiring: In some of Canton's historic homes, this outdated, ungrounded system lacks the capacity for today's power needs and is often deteriorated.
If your lights flicker after a storm in neighborhoods like Pine Tree Brook, that could mean water has infiltrated an outdoor fixture or the service mast, requiring urgent attention to prevent a short.
Understanding the Cost of Emergency Electrical Service
We believe in transparency. Emergency electricians do cost more than a scheduled visit, and for good reason: you're paying for immediate availability, rapid dispatch, and specialized after-hours service. Here’s a breakdown of what goes into the cost for Canton, MA homeowners, based on current local service averages.
Typical Cost Components
- Emergency Call-Out/Dispatch Fee: This flat fee covers the immediate mobilization and travel. In the Canton area, this typically ranges from $150 to $300.
- After-Hours Premium: Work performed on nights, weekends, or major holidays often incurs a labor multiplier. Expect rates to be 1.5x to 2.5x the standard hourly rate.
- Hourly Labor Rate: Standard hourly rates for licensed electricians in Eastern Massachusetts currently range from $90 to $150 per hour. The emergency rate applies on top of this.
- Diagnostics Fee: Sometimes included in the call-out fee, this covers the time to identify the problem's root cause.
- Parts & Materials: Cost of breakers, wiring, outlets, etc. Emergency parts may carry a premium if sourced after-hours.
- Permit/Inspection Fees: For certain emergency repairs (like panel work), a town permit may be required. Canton’s inspection services ensure the repair is to code. Permit fees vary but are typically $50-$150.
Real-World Emergency Cost Scenarios in Canton
Scenario 1: Tripping Main Breaker After a Storm
An emergency electrician is called on a Saturday evening. They charge a $200 call-out fee, 2x labor ($280 for two hours of work), plus a $80 breaker. Total (before permit): ~$560.
Scenario 2: Burning Outlet in a Bedroom
Called at 10 PM on a weekday. $175 dispatch, 1.5x labor for one hour ($135), new outlet and wall plate ($25). Total: ~$335.
Scenario 3: Full Panel Replacement Due to Failure
This is a major emergency repair. Costs include the call-out, premium labor for several hours, the new panel ($800-$2,000), and the required Canton permit and inspection. Total often ranges from $2,500 to $4,500+.
Always ask for an estimate before work begins and keep all receipts for insurance.
When to Call vs. When It Can Wait
Call a 24/7 Emergency Electrician Immediately For: Any of the "real emergency" signs listed above, especially smoke, sparks, or power loss combined with a burning smell.
It Might Be Safe to Wait Until Morning For: A single non-working outlet (with no other symptoms), a light switch that's simply loose, or planning to add a new circuit. These are important but not immediate safety threats.

What to Do Until Your Emergency Electrician Arrives
Your safety is paramount. Follow this checklist:
- Shut Off Power: If it's safe and you know how, turn off the breaker for the affected circuit. If the problem is at the panel or widespread, shut off the main breaker.
- Call the Utility if Needed: If you see a downed power line, arching at the service mast, or have no power but your neighbors do, call Eversource Massachusetts immediately at 800-592-2000. Stay far away from downed lines.
- Evacuate the Area: Move people and pets away from the problem area.
- Unplug Appliances: If safe to do so, unplug appliances on the affected circuit.
- Document: Take photos of any visible damage for insurance.
- Do NOT Attempt DIY Repairs: Live electrical work is extremely dangerous. Leave it to the professionals.
Canton's Local Rules and Safety Tips
Electrical work in Canton often requires coordination with local codes and utilities.
- Permits: Significant repairs like panel replacements, new circuits, or service upgrades require a permit from the Canton Inspectional Services Department. A reputable emergency electrician will handle this for you.
- Inspections: After permitted work, a town inspector must verify it meets the Massachusetts Electrical Code. This protects your home's safety and resale value.
- Utility Coordination: For work on the meter or service mast, the utility (Eversource) must often disconnect and reconnect power. Your electrician will schedule this.
